Browsing the Features Landscape: What to Look for in a Robot Hoover

Selecting the right robot hoover involves thinking about a number of key features to ensure it fulfills your specific requirements and home environment. Here's a breakdown of essential aspects to assess:

Navigation System: This is the "brain" of the robot hoover.
Random Bounce Navigation: Basic designs utilize this system, bouncing arbitrarily around the space up until they cover the space. They are less effective and may miss out on spots.Methodical Navigation (Line-by-Line or Room-by-Room): More advanced models utilize sensors and mapping innovation (like gyroscopes, video cameras, or LiDAR) to clean in a structured pattern. This is much more effective and ensures detailed coverage.Mapping and Room Recognition: Premium designs develop a map of your home, enabling zoned cleaning, virtual limits, and room-specific cleaning schedules. This is perfect for bigger homes or those with specific cleaning requirements for various rooms.
Suction Power and Cleaning Performance: Suction power identifies how efficiently the robot hoover gets dirt and debris.
Consider floor types: Homes with carpets need higher suction power than those with primarily difficult floorings.Pet Hair Specific Models: Look for designs specifically created for pet hair, frequently including stronger suction and specialized brush rolls.
Battery Life and Charging: Battery life determines the duration of a cleaning cycle.
Consider your home size: Larger homes require longer battery life.Auto-Recharge and Resume: Many designs immediately return to their charging dock when the battery is low and can resume cleaning where they ended. This is a crucial feature for bigger homes or longer cleaning cycles.
Dustbin Capacity and Emptying: The dustbin size identifies how often you require to empty it.
Bigger dustbins need less regular emptying.Self-Emptying Docks: Some high-end models include self-emptying docks that automatically empty the robot's dustbin into a bigger container, further minimizing upkeep frequency.
Brush System: The brush system is critical for reliable particles removal.
Main Brush Roll: Look for a combination brush roll (bristles and rubber fins) for reliable cleaning on both carpets and tough floors.Side Brushes: Side brushes help sweep debris from edges and corners into the path of the main brush.
Filtering System: The filtration system captures dust and irritants.
HEPA Filters: Essential for allergy victims, HEPA filters trap great dust particles and allergens, enhancing air quality.
Smart Features and App Control: Modern robot hoovers often include smart features and app control.
Scheduling: Set cleaning schedules for particular times and days.Zone Cleaning: Define particular areas to tidy or avoid.Virtual Boundaries: Create invisible walls to prevent the robot from getting in specific locations.Voice Control Integration: Some designs integrate with voice assistants like Amazon Alexa or Google Assistant.
Obstacle Avoidance and Cliff Sensors:
Obstacle Avoidance: Advanced sensors help robots browse around furnishings and barriers efficiently, decreasing bumping and getting stuck.Cliff Sensors: Prevent the robot from falling down stairs or edges.
Sound Level: Robot hoovers vary in sound level. Consider designs with quieter operation if sound sensitivity is an issue.

Maintaining Your Autonomous Assistant: Care and Longevity

To ensure your robot hoover continues to perform efficiently and lasts for many years to come, routine maintenance is necessary.

Here are important maintenance jobs:
Empty the Dustbin Regularly: Empty the dustbin after each cleaning cycle or as required. A complete dustbin decreases suction power and cleaning effectiveness.Tidy the Brushes: Regularly remove and clean hair and particles tangled around the main brush and side brushes. This avoids obstruction and guarantees reliable debris pickup.Clean the Filters: Clean or replace the filters according to the producer's suggestions. Clean filters preserve great suction and air quality.Wipe Down Sensors: Periodically clean down the sensing units (cliff sensing units, wall sensing units, etc) with a soft, dry fabric to ensure they operate properly for navigation and obstacle avoidance.Examine and Clean Wheels: Ensure the wheels are complimentary from debris and can rotate smoothly for ideal navigation.Replace Parts as Needed: Brush rolls, filters, and in some cases batteries will need replacement in time. Follow the producer's suggestions for replacement periods to keep peak performance.
